Understanding the Scam Behind 0412 363 845
In the world of telecommunication, it can often be tricky to differentiate between legitimate calls and potential scams. One such number that has raised concerns among users is 0412 363 845. Reports suggest that this number is involved in a phishing scam masquerading as a notification from the Australian Taxation Office (ATO).
What's Happening?
Recent user reports indicate that the number 0412 363 845 sends out text messages claiming to provide information about an ATO refund. The message typically prompts recipients to click a link, supposedly to log in to their ATO account. However, users have noted that the link is non-functional, leading them nowhere. This is a common tactic employed in phishing scams: tricking unsuspecting individuals into divulging personal information or downloading malicious software.
Identifying the Scam
- Sender’s Name: The message claims to be from "ATO," which immediately raises red flags, as official communications from the ATO usually follow specific formats and procedures.
- Links to Follow: Legitimate organisations do not request sensitive information via unsolicited texts or emails. Any unsolicited link without prior notice should be treated with suspicion.
- User Feedback: The feedback regarding this number is overwhelmingly negative, with users confirming it as a scam through various platforms.
How to Handle Calls or Messages from This Number
If you receive a call or text from 0412 363 845, it is advisable to take the following steps:
- Do Not Engage: Avoid responding to the message or attempting to follow any links provided.
- Verify Independently: If you receive communications supposedly from the ATO, contact them directly through their official channels to verify any information concerning your tax affairs.
- Report the Incident: Consider reporting the scam to the Australian Competition and Consumer Commission (ACCC) via their Scamwatch platform.
